Seen Group

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

Deoghar, India

Website designer

Seen Group Reviews | Rating 4.3 out of 5 stars (2 reviews)

Seen Group is located in Deoghar, India on Subh Janki Sadan, Williams Town. Seen Group is rated 4.3 out of 5 in the category website designer in India.

Address

Subh Janki Sadan, Williams Town

Phone

+91 9097106310

Open hours

...
Write review Claim Profile

A

Abhishek K Singh

Ya they do a fine work.

R

Rajesh Ranjan

Website developer.